At Family Action we transform lives by providing practical, emotional and financial support to those who are experiencing poverty, disadvantage and social isolation. We have been building stronger families since 1869 and today we work with more than 60,000 families in over 150 community-based services, as well as supporting thousands more through national programmes and grants. Family Action’s North region supports families, children and adults with wide-ranging support services across a large geographical area, operating throughout Durham, Stockton on Tees, Cumbria, Bradford, Leeds, Manchester, Rochdale, Bolton and Nottinghamshire.
